Jardin de los Picaflores: A Hummingbird Haven

Discover the enchanting world of hummingbirds at Jardin de los Picaflores in Puerto Iguazú, a haven for nature lovers and birdwatchers.

4.5

The Jardin de los Picaflores (Hummingbird Garden) in Puerto Iguazú offers an intimate encounter with a dazzling array of hummingbird species. This privately owned sanctuary provides a tranquil setting to observe these tiny, vibrant birds up close as they flit among the feeders and lush vegetation.

Local tips

  • Bring your camera with a zoom lens to capture the incredible details of the hummingbirds.
  • Wear comfortable shoes, as you'll be walking around the garden.
  • Visit during the early morning or late afternoon for the best hummingbird activity.
  • Take your time and be patient; the longer you observe, the more you'll see.

Getting There

  • Walking

    From the center of Puerto Iguazú, Jardin de los Picaflores is accessible by foot, though it's a considerable walk (approximately 20-30 minutes). Head east on Av. Victoria Aguirre, then turn right onto Fray Luis Beltrán. The garden is located a short distance down this street. There are no specific costs associated with walking, but be mindful of the weather, especially during the hotter months.

  • Public Transport

    Local buses run from the bus terminal in Puerto Iguazú to areas near Jardin de los Picaflores. Take a bus that heads towards the outskirts of town and ask the driver to drop you off near Fray Luis Beltrán. From the drop-off point, it's a short walk to the garden. Bus fares are typically around ARS 50-100 per person, but it's best to confirm the current rate with the driver. Keep in mind that bus schedules can be infrequent, so plan accordingly.

  • Taxi/Ride-share

    Taxis and ride-sharing services are readily available in Puerto Iguazú. A taxi ride from the city center to Jardin de los Picaflores will cost approximately ARS 500-800, depending on traffic and the specific location of your starting point. Ride-sharing services like Uber or Cabify may also be available, offering similar pricing. Be sure to confirm the fare with the driver before starting your journey.

Discover more about Jardin de los Picaflores

The Jardin de los Picaflores, or Hummingbird Garden, is a small, privately run ecological reserve in Puerto Iguazú dedicated to the conservation and observation of hummingbirds. Unlike the grand scale of the nearby Iguazu Falls, this garden offers a more intimate and focused experience, allowing visitors to appreciate the delicate beauty and rapid movements of these fascinating creatures. Located a short distance from the city center, the garden is easily accessible and provides a welcome respite from the bustling tourist areas. Upon entering, visitors are greeted by a lush, green environment filled with native plants and strategically placed hummingbird feeders. These feeders attract a variety of hummingbird species, each with its unique coloration and behavior. Knowledgeable guides are often on hand to help identify the different species and provide insights into their life cycles and habits. The garden's design emphasizes creating a natural habitat for the hummingbirds, ensuring they have ample food sources and shelter. This commitment to conservation makes it not only a beautiful place to visit but also an important center for environmental education. Visitors can spend hours simply watching the hummingbirds as they dart to and fro, their iridescent feathers shimmering in the sunlight. The air is filled with the gentle whirring of their wings, creating a magical and unforgettable atmosphere. Beyond the hummingbirds, the garden also supports a variety of other bird species and local flora, making it a haven for nature lovers. It's a place where you can slow down, connect with nature, and appreciate the small wonders of the natural world. Whether you're a seasoned birdwatcher or simply looking for a peaceful escape, the Jardin de los Picaflores offers a unique and enriching experience.
